  1. You are dehydrated, as the others have said. You can skip the protein drinks if you cannot tolerate them, but you must consume water. Try simple, room-temperature water first; many people initially experience discomfort from cold beverages. The really cold water made my pouch uncomfortable for a bit after my https://www.intolerancelab.co.uk/food-intolerance-test/. Your complaining about poor taste is another issue that worries me. You might wish to get tested for Thrush, even though this might also be a sign of dehydration. It is a yeast infection that can cause food to taste off. Additionally, most protein shakes contain dairy.

  6. SPF daily is number one. The main source of skin damage is photodamage. Therefore it's important to protect what you already have. Hydration is number two. It will appear less sagging and more firm with plump skin. Make a commitment to increase your daily water intake, and establish a moisturizing routine. Any moisturizer will serve. dermal fillers chicago work by assisting the skin's regeneration of collagen, the substance that gives skin its suppleness and firmness. Starting now will pay off in the long run because, starting in your late 20s, you start to lose about 1% of your collagen per year.
